Berliet has been a French manufacturer associated with automobiles, buses, trucks and military cars among other vehicles operating out of Vénissieux, outside of Lyon, France. Founded in 1899, and apart from any five-year period from 1944 to 1949 when it absolutely was put into 'administration sequestre' it was in private ownership until 1967 when it then became part of Citroën, and subsequently acquired by simply Renault in 1974 as well as merged with Saviem right into a new Renault Trucks firm in 1978. The Berliet marque was phased out by 1980.Marius Berliet started his experiments with automobiles in 1894. Some single-cylinder cars were followed in 1900 by the twin-cylinder model. In 1902, Berliet took over the plant of Audibert & Lavirotte throughout Lyon. Berliet started to create four-cylinder automobiles featured with a honeycomb radiator and material chassis frame was used instead of wood. The next year, a model was launched that has been similar to contemporary Mercedes. In 1906, Berliet sold the driver's licence for manufacturing his model on the American Locomotive Company.

Prior to World War I, Berliet offered a array of models from 8 RESUME to 60 CV. The main models got four-cylinder engines (2412 cc and 4398 cc, respectively), and there was a six-cylinder model of 9500 cc. A 1539 cc product (12 CV) had been produced between 1910 and 1912. From 1912, six-cylinder models were built upon individual orders simply.The First World War triggered a massive increase popular. Berliet, like Renault and Latil, produced trucks for the particular French army. The military orders placed major demands within the factory's capacity, necessitating major investment in production plant and manufacturing area space.In 1915 a 300 hectare site was ordered between Vénissieux et Saint-Priest so that you can build a new principal factory.The Berliet CBA grew to become the iconic truck on the Voie Sacrée, supplying the battle entry at Verdun during 1916. 25, 000 of these 4/5 great deal Berliet trucks, originally launched in 1914, were ordered by the French army. During 1916 40 ones were leaving the plant every day. Under license from Renault, Berliet were also producing shells and battle tanks currently. The number of workers employed increased to 3, 150.By 1917 the importance of annual turnover experienced multiplied fourfold since the beginning of the war, and a new legal structure was deemed suitable. The company became the Société anonyme des Vehicles Marius Berliet.Following the war the manufacturer reoriented part of its production back to passenger cars, but Berliet nevertheless identified themselves with excess ability, as the army was will no longer buying all the pickups the factory could create, and overall output halved.Marius Berliet responded towards outbreak of peace by deciding to create just a single style of truck and a single form of car, which represented a starting from his pre-war current market strategy. The single truck what is the best Berliet focused was your 5 ton CBA that had served the country so well during this war.

The passenger car being produced, exhibited on the Berliet stand on the 15th Paris Motor Show in October 1919, was the 3296cc (15HP/CV) "Torpedo" bodied "Berliet Form VB" of modern overall look. Marius Berliet was probably none to miss a tip: rather than devote period and engineering talent to having a new car for the new decade, he obtained and duplicated an American Dodge. The Dodge was notoriously robust, and the Berliet backup was well received inside March 1919 when this had its first open outing, locally, at the Lyon Deal Fair. The headlights were mounted unusually high and the simple disc wheels have been large, giving the car an enjoyable "no nonsense" look. Particularly attractive was the expense of just 11, 800 francs in July 1919. Unfortunately, however, the Berliet engineers failed to make certain the steel used inside car's construction was on the same quality as the United states steel used for the actual Dodge, and this resulted in series problems to the early customers of the actual "Berliet Type VB" and serious reputational harm to the company.

The factory were being set up to make the "Berliet Type VB" for the rate of 100 cars every day which would have recently been an ambitious target underneath any circumstances. The rapid drop-off widely used for what at this stage was the manufacturer's only passenger car model that followed the standard issues plunged the organization into financial difficulties, with losses of fifty-five million francs recorded a single year. Survival was in question, and Berliet was put into judicial administration in 1921. Marius Berliet himself had held 88% from the share capital, but was unable to all the company's creditors plus the firm therefore fell in the hands of the banking companies. Berliet was nevertheless able to retain operational control. During the ensuring decade, supported by a sustained recovery widely used that in turn reflected a powerful model strategy after 1922, Berliet was able to settle his debtors and, in 1929, to regain financial control above the business from the banks.
